How to Use the YouTube App on an iPhone
Using the YouTube app on an iPhone allows you to watch, upload, and interact with content on the go. Here’s a step-by-step guide to get you started.
Step 1: Download the YouTube App
Head to the App Store, search for "YouTube," and tap "Get" to download the app.
Downloading the app is a breeze, but you’ll need an Apple ID to get started. Ensure you’re connected to Wi-Fi to save data.
Step 2: Open the YouTube App
Once installed, find the app on your home screen and open it.
You’ll be greeted with the YouTube logo followed by the home page filled with trending videos and recommended content.
Step 3: Sign In with Google Account
Tap the profile icon in the top right corner and select "Sign in" to enter your Google account details.
Signing in unlocks personalized features like subscribing to channels and watching your favorite playlists.
Step 4: Search for Videos
Tap the magnifying glass icon and type in keywords or channel names.
Searching is intuitive; as you type, suggestions will pop up to help you find exactly what you’re looking for.
Step 5: Interact with Content
Like, comment, and share your favorite videos by using the icons below each video.
Engagement is key on YouTube. By liking and commenting, you can support creators and join the conversation.

Tips for Using the YouTube App on an iPhone
- Optimize Video Quality: Use the settings icon to adjust quality for better viewing or data saving.
- Enable Notifications: Turn on notifications for your favorite channels to never miss an update.
- Use Voice Search: Tap the microphone icon for hands-free searching—it’s quick and easy.
- Create Playlists: Organize videos into playlists for easy access later.
- Explore Categories: Use categories to discover new content that matches your interests.
Frequently Asked Questions
How do I enable subtitles on the YouTube app?
Tap the three dots on the video screen, then select "Captions" to choose your preferred language.
Can I restrict videos for kids on the YouTube app?
Yes, enable Restricted Mode in the app settings to filter out potentially mature content.
How do I upload a video from my iPhone?
Tap the plus icon at the bottom of the app, select "Upload video," and follow the prompts.
Can I watch videos offline?
Yes, with YouTube Premium, you can download videos to watch without the internet.
How do I clear my search history?
Go to settings, tap "History & privacy," and select "Clear search history."
